MZS Facility Mine

The MZS delayed-action facility mine is designed to destroy military and industrial structures upon expiration of the preset delay time.

Technical and Tactical Characteristics of the MZS Mine

Mine type
command-detonated high-explosive facility mine
Casing
steel
Weight
7 kg
Explosive charge weight
1 kg
Explosive type
TNT
Diameter
227 mm
Height
170 mm
Delay time
2-60 days
Radius of continuous casualty effect

Fragment dispersion angle, horizontal/vertical
70° / 40°
Operating temperature range
-15 to +40 °C

The mine incorporates a tilt-type ENI anti-removal device, which detonates the mine when it is tilted by 18°-30°, and an ENO anti-disarming device, which detonates the mine in the event of an attempt to open its cover. The mine is also fitted with a ChMV-60 timing mechanism and a ciphering remote-control mechanism. The timing mechanism detonates the mine at a preset time.

The ciphering mechanism sets the detonator to an encoded armed position for wire control to detonate the mine before the preset detonation time expires.

The mine is connected to the control unit by a 10-meter cable. The control unit is intended for setting the mine for detonation, after which the mine operates autonomously.

The MZS mine is not subject to mine clearance.
